◊ | |
www.udomlya.ru | Медиа-Центр | Удомля КТВ | Старый форум |
10.12.2009, 10:59 | #241 |
Супер-Модератор
|
#1631: Оно работает!
Wed, 09 Dec 2009 12:45:04 +0400 Дело было в то недалекое время, когда я учился в «шараге». Под крутившейся на машинах W2K студентам было запрещено использование флешек. Я же в то время ещё жил с племянничками, у которых среди игрушек числился честно выменянный на конфеты пластиковый бубен. И вот, приперевшись однажды сдавать сделанные дома «хэллоу-ворлды» и прочие лабораторные работы, я втыкаю флешку, забыв об ограничении. Подождав несколько минут и не узрев отклика от железного друга, я достал бубен и начал с удовольствием отплясывать вокруг компа. Народ вокруг попался в теме, да и я в своё время в театралку ходил — в общем, мою пляску весь класс воспринял с восторгом. Вернувшись к монитору, я с превеликим удивлением обнаружил, что комп увидел флешку, да и вообще на машине крутится учётная запись админа. Позже вошедший в аудиторию админ разъяснил, что, по чистой случайности увидев мои пляски в системе видеонаблюдения, он, смилостивившись надо мной, по «радмину» быстренько переключился на админскую учётку. Я же, увлечённый танцем, просто не заметил странного шевеления на мониторе. http://ithappens.ru/story/1631 |
10.12.2009, 11:06 | #242 |
Супер-Модератор
|
#1636: Обезьянья CMS
Thu, 10 Dec 2009 09:00:01 +0400 Говорят, что если усадить миллион обезьян за печатные машинки, то с ненулевой вероятностью одна из них наберет «Войну и мир». У одной обезьяны, похоже, получился CMS. Отдел поддержки клиентских серверов датацентра. Приходит клиентское письмо с жалобой: «После обновлений базы товаров нашего интернет-магазина сайт перестаёт работать и вообще». Сайт вольготно размещён в одиночку на сервере с двухъядерным процессором и 2 ГБ памяти — проблем с производительностью быть не должно. Прошу пнуть нас именно в момент обновлений. Дожидаюсь ответа «вот сейчас не работает!» Смотрю — на машине оба ядра под завязку нагрузил MySQL. Логинюсь в «мускуль», даю запрос show full processlist. Изумляюсь — терминал виснет наглухо. Передёрнув терминал и залогинившись обратно на машину, запускаю тот же запрос с выводом в файл. Смотрю в результаты: сервер отрабатывает два запроса общей длиной в 1,2 с копейками мегабайта. Как выяснилось, чудо-фронтэнд магазина выгр.... какие-то данные запросом вида «Select * from Таблица where productID='такой-то' and enabled=1 or productID='еще_какойто' and enabled=1 or...», и так до упора. Несчастный MySQL вдумчиво проверял каждую строку немаленькой таблицы на соответствие десяткам тысяч логических условий. Клиенту отписал, приложив результаты show full processlist. Молчит уже сутки. Видимо, проникается идеей... http://ithappens.ru/story/1636 |
15.12.2009, 09:50 | #243 |
Супер-Модератор
|
#1682: Технологическое логово
Mon, 14 Dec 2009 16:45:04 +0400 Сегодня ко мне зашел товарищ и, что называется, открыл мне глаза: половину моей комнаты поглотило IT. Задумался, осмотрел вышеупомянутую половину и понял, что пора убираться. Кругом висят провода: три кабеля витухи, два телефонных шнурка, телевизионная антенна и ворох различных многожилок, торчащих из под дивана, где они были заныканы на всякий случай. На столе лежат обжимки, пара старых телефонов в полностью разобранном состоянии, паяльник, куча отвёрток, электронный тестер, справочник по C++ и гора дисков неизвестно с чем. Жемчужиной же экспозиции является ваза, стоящая на верхней полке. На вазу надета хеллоуинская маска, а сверху эту конструкцию украшает без малого полная бухта витухи. Сижу и думаю, как же я ухитрялся передвигаться по комнате, ничего на себя не роняя? Айтишники! Иногда всё же надо вылезать из параллельного измерения и приводить себя и своё логово в порядок — друзья не поймут. http://ithappens.ru/story/1682 |
16.12.2009, 11:46 | #244 |
Супер-Модератор
|
#1691: Фокусировка внимания
Tue, 15 Dec 2009 16:45:01 +0400 Учусь на первом курсе. Задали по программированию решать лабы на паскале. Время — вечер, завтра сдавать отчёт. Сложностей с решением задач никаких, всё решается устно, но нужны скриншоты готовой программы. Сижу за столом перед ноутбуком, на борту которого крутится 64-битная XP. Запускаю старый добрый Borland Pascal, и винда выдает табличку: «Это приложение работать не будет!» Задумываюсь. Запуск в режиме эмуляции другой винды тоже не помогает. Ладно, думаю, поставлю виртуальную машину, на неё FreeDOS, и всё заработает. Нахожу в закромах Virtual PC. Опять табличка про несовпадение битности. Уже начинаю злиться. Начинаю выкачивать 64-битную Virtual PC; на середине закачки понимаю, что придется возиться с ISO-образами, чтобы затолкнуть Pascal в виртуальную машину, или расшаривать какой нибудь диск, а для этого придётся настраивать сеть в FreeDOS... Самый простой вариант — обычная XP под виртуалкой, но и это займет не меньше часа. Грустный и расстроенный, отрываю глаза от ноутбука и вижу прямо перед собой мой старый-добрый десктоп, работающий и настроенный! Ноутбук летит прочь, включается десктоп, лабы сделаны за пять минут. Главное, ребята, вовремя осмотреться! А на ноутбук я поставил 64-битный FreePascal. http://ithappens.ru/story/1691 |
16.12.2009, 11:49 | #245 |
Супер-Модератор
|
#1695: Потеснитесь
Wed, 16 Dec 2009 11:00:01 +0400 Когда я учился я в техникуме, знакомый на лекции попросил меня написать ему на бейсике какую нибудь игрушку на его БК. Отчего ж не написать? Взял я тетрадь в клеточку и заполнил кодом «крестиков-ноликов» несколько страниц (много кода ушло на графическое оформление). Так как знакомый не обладал высокой скоростью печати, набирал он игру по вечерам в течение недели с промежуточным сохранением на кассету. И вот игра запущена: комп делает свой первый ход крестом. На пятый ход знакомый начинает ликовать: все возможные ходы компьютера ведут к проигрышу. Компьютер, не отчаиваясь, ставит крест на его нолике, зачёркивает свою линию и рапортует о победе. http://ithappens.ru/story/1695 |
17.12.2009, 11:02 | #246 |
Супер-Модератор
|
Цитата #405358
Thu, 17 Dec 2009 10:45:01 +0400 В корпоративном чате: ***: Какая сволочь оставила судоку в туалете?! Программист уже полчаса оттуда не выходит! А снаружи очередь! http://bash.org.ru/quote/405358 |
17.12.2009, 11:19 | #247 |
Супер-Модератор
|
#1708: Обфускация: вводный курс
Thu, 17 Dec 2009 11:00:01 +0400 На первом курсе мы занимались моделированием простеньких физических систем. Очередным заданием было смоделировать кол....ие маятника и получить петлю гистерезиса. Задание я выполнил за пару, все работало в моём понимании как нужно — понёс сдавать. Преподаватель посмотрел на работу программки, открыл код и, быстренько прокрутив колёсиком, заявил, что у меня не хватает зависимости от массы. Моё разочарование было настолько сильным, что я и не подумал расспросить более конкретно, о чём идет речь. В течение недели я пыхтел над кодом, всматриваясь в каждую строку и пытаясь понять, о чём шла речь и что не так. На очередном занятии я всё же решил спросить препода, что имелось в виду? Он мне рассказал о том, как нужно писать код: оказывается, «зависимость от массы» — некий кусок той математической формулы, которую я использовал; от меня требовалось добавить комментарий и выписать этот кусок на отдельной строке. Требуемые операции были сделаны, и я с полной увереностью понес сдавать прогу, но история повторилась. Препод запускает прогу, смотрит на её безупречную работу, открывает код, мельком просматривает и заявляет, что у меня не хватает обособленного куска программы. Следующую неделю я опять в негодовании пытался понять, о чём говорил преподаватель. В итоге решил сделать кусок бесполезного кода с нужными комментариями — написал длинную строку с хитрой формулой, незаметно множившейся на ноль. Надеясь на авось, я решил попытаться сдать прогу — как ни странно, история с отсутствием куска кода повторилась, но фальшивый код замечен не был. Каждую неделю до конца семестра я дописывал по «болванке». Код финального варианта программы увеличился раз в пять по сравнению с начальным и оброс густыми ненужными комментариями. Преподаватель, окинув взглядом объём, наконец заявил, что теперь программу примет. Так меня учили индийскому программированию. http://ithappens.ru/story/1708 |
19.12.2009, 10:35 | #248 |
Супер-Модератор
|
#1712: Морлоки и элои
Thu, 17 Dec 2009 16:45:01 +0400 Сидим мы однажды в колледже в компьютерном кабинете — я, как всегда, единственная девушка среди мужчин, и IT-лаборанты — и с преподавателями по сетке в UT2004 играем. В кабинете темно, играет музыка из репертуара длинноволосых сатанистов, за компьютерами сидят с суровыми лицами бородатые (кроме меня!) люди, то и дело раздаются довольные и не очень возгласы. Кто-то из преподавателей напоминает одному из лаборантов, что он должен обновить антивирус в другом кабинете; тот берёт меня с собой и уходит. Во втором кабинете светло. За компьютерами сидят блондинки-заочницы и ведут беседы на девичьи темы, играет какая-то клубная попса... Блондинки смотрели на нас, как на демонов. Мы отвечали им примерно такими же взглядами, пока обновлялся Касперский, а потом чуть ли не бегом вернулись в наш тёмный «игральный кабинет». Таких разных людей отделяла друг от друга всего одна стена. http://ithappens.ru/story/1712 |
19.12.2009, 10:53 | #249 |
Супер-Модератор
|
#1718: С чувством, с толком, с расстановкой
Fri, 18 Dec 2009 11:00:01 +0400 Обучение индийскому коду? Судя по всему, это нормальная практика во всех российских вузах, не полностью направленных на IT — исключения можно пересчитать по пальцам. У меня в институте был преподаватель, который читал лекции по информатике и ряду нескольких прикладных дисциплин — очень уважаемый на кафедре дядька, шумный, краснолицый, постоянно ходящий в одной одежде и всегда абсолютно уверенный в собственной правоте. «Терабайт — это... ну где-то шесть-семь бит» — это из его лекций. Один из предметов назывался «Моделирование экономических процессов». О чём шла речь на лекциях, не понимал никто (по-моему, и преподаватель в том числе). Курс должен был закончиться написанием программы (естественно, на краденом Delphi 7). Смысл программы примерно следующий: придумывается какой-то процесс, связанный с обслуживанием случайного потока клиентов, задаются характеристики этого самого потока и возможностей персонала, клиентов обслуживающего. Нужно посчитать, сколько людей уйдут, не дождавшись обслуживания, сколько персонала действительно нужно, и так далее. В принципе, не очень сложно, но поработать пришлось на славу. Первым сдавал программу мой однокурсник-отличник, учившийся на бюджетном отделении. Программа показало большое окно нежно-розового цвета с тремя полями ввода, после нажатия на кнопку «думала» примерно 40 секунд и заявила, что в ресторане для нормальной работы должно быть минус два официанта. Преподаватель поворчал, однокурсник что-то переделал и благополучно получил зачёт. Я сдавал программу третьим или четвёртым. Преподаватель нажимает кнопку — программа выдает результат. Меняет параметры, нажимает кнопку — снова результат. Начинает возмущаться, я берусь переделать спорные моменты. Во-первых, оказалось, что вычислять посетителей на каждую минуту неправильно, надо на каждую секунду. Во-вторых, надо было совершить 20 прогонов для точности. Программа чуть затормозилась, но положенный результат за 120–150 мс вычисляла. Преподаватель опять недоволен. — Скажите, почему вы не хотите принимать работу? — Она у вас неправильно работает. — Почему? Вот код, если не верите результатам, посмотрите сами. — Вот мне делать больше нечего, кроме как код ваш смотреть! Я и так знаю, что там ошибка — она слишком быстро работает. Так быть не должно, переделывайте. Sleep(1) в цикле вычислений и прогресс-бар в отдельном окошке спасли отца русской демократии, но после получения зачёта я начал догадываться, что в этом вузе ничему хорошему меня больше не научат. http://ithappens.ru/story/1718 |
19.12.2009, 11:02 | #250 |
Супер-Модератор
|
#1728: Защитная маскировка
Sat, 19 Dec 2009 11:00:02 +0400 Еду в маршрутке к другу на свадьбу — естественно, в соответствующем прикиде: костюм, галстук, рубашечка, все дела. Напротив сидит паренёк в вытянутом свитере, давненько не бритый. Звонит телефон, он вздыхает и начинает сеанс исцеления: «Нажмите „Пуск“, „Панель управления“...» Сидящие рядом девушки начинают шушукаться: «Вот сразу видно — компьютерщик! Они всегда неопрятные, нельзя с ними связываться». Через пару минут мобилка звонит уже у меня, и я объясняю недавно устроившемуся напарнику-эникейщику синтаксис некоторых линуксовых консольных команд. И паренёк, и обе девушки всю дорогу глядели на меня, не веря собственным глазам. http://ithappens.ru/story/1728 |
Здесь присутствуют: 1 (пользователей: 0 , гостей: 1) | |
Опции темы | |
Опции просмотра | |
|
|